Im new to this forum but ive been a long time lurker/learner on this site, ive abused the search button for quite some time now.... onto the fun stuff, im currently in the process of building a 1989 notchback stank with a single turbo 5.3 lsx series motor heres a general run down of the build 89 notch some weight removal 8 point cage weld in sub frame connectors boxed control arms ,poly bushings 4 cyl front springs with 90/10 drag struts v8 rear springs with 50/50 drag shocks built 8.8 moser 31 spline axles w/ c-clip elims strange 31 spline spool girdle cover 15x3.5 draglites with 165r front tires 15x10 drag lites with 275/60/15 M/t drag radials BIG fmic custom built turbo kit with ceramic ball bearing T76 04 5.3 ls1 car intake ported tb arp rod bolts comp 212/218 and .522/.529 lift on 114 LSA comp 918 valve springs comp 7.4 hardened pushrods Built th400 reverse pattern full manual valve body tci 3800 converter 16 gallon aluminum cell aeromotive a1000 fuel pump/ boost ref reg 60 lb injectors tuned with hp tuners My sbc rx7 went 11.27@129 last year at our 2800 ft elavation with a garbage converter/launch so im hoping for mid to low 10s out of this car sorted out below are some pics of the motor/turbo along with the rx7 Let me know what you think of both the rx7 and the new build                 Small video of the car ,our s-10 and a few friends cars in action this summer http://videos.streetfire.net/video/3a9b248d-b8b6-446a-be05-988b00e5dcac.htmA humorous video of " the batmobile" some of the same footage along with the motor popping on the dyno after roughly 400-500 lbs of nitrous were ran threw the stock bottom end 700 dollar beast she let go due to my VERY aggressive tune ahhh well was on its way to making over 500 rwhp and 600 rwtq considering it made 457rwhp and 550rwtq at only 4500 rpm on its last pull http://videos.streetfire.net/video/9a110b7a-b3f5-4147-8dd9-98ac016dd53a.htm

hardly lol same bore spacing but besides that what else is the same???
Do you still have a stock 5.0 sitting around??? Take the lsx head, and set it down on the block. Then bolt it on. You'll be amazed hwo well the studs/bolts line up.

ya i know bolt spacing/bolt holes are in the same location alot of builders actually use sbf torque plates on the lsx motors but other then that they share nothing in similarities the heads are completley different the blocks are different rotating assembly etc etc etc
